Manado, North Sulawesi, Indonesia; January 2014. In January 2014 there were severe floods in the city of Manado on the Indonesian island of North Sulawesi: the water level reached over 2 meters in parts of the city, especially near Tondano River.
The river turned into a health hazard since all sort of objects, rubbish, plastic, sewage and, in fact, entire houses ended up in there and in the sea afterwards which created a very alarming situation. © Chiara Marina Grioni
